Output 95d91a1aa95098e363f60642ef6ea225e794a8af339a842e34023c69b8d7558e:0

value
465536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59861df2cc8c41090111a978ec685347b2b88632 OP_EQUAL
address
39rNjEBz1jG8xp9nMKQm2vAFBg6gWFC1nb
transaction
95d91a1aa95098e363f60642ef6ea225e794a8af339a842e34023c69b8d7558e
spent
true